Why Water & Flood Damage Happens in Greenwood Lake, New York
Greenwood Lake experiences water and flood damage from a variety of sources including storms, heavy rain, and snowmelt. Plumbing leaks, appliance overflows, and fire or smoke events also contribute to damage in residential and commercial properties.
Flooded basement in Greenwood Lake home
- Storms and heavy rain can lead to water intrusion through roofs, windows, and foundations.
- Snowmelt and ground seepage often cause basement and crawl space flooding in local homes.
- Leaking plumbing and overflowing appliances are common indoor sources of water damage.
- Fire and smoke events may cause water damage during firefighting efforts and leave lingering odors.

Request rebuild helpOur 7-Step Water, Flood, Storm & Fire Damage Restoration Process
In Greenwood Lake, New York, our restoration process begins with a thorough, inspection-led assessment to understand the full scope of water, flood, storm, or fire damage. We prioritize safety and careful evaluation to develop a clear plan tailored to your property's needs.
-
Step 1: Initial Call and Safety Guidance
We start by gathering information about your situation and provide safety-first advice to minimize risks before onsite arrival. Our team schedules a prompt evaluation to address issues such as plumbing leaks, storm flooding, or roof leaks. -
Step 2: Detailed Inspection and Moisture Mapping
Onsite, we conduct a comprehensive inspection using moisture meters and thermal imaging to locate hidden water sources, leaks, or seepage and assess structural impact accurately. -
Step 3: Water Extraction and Pump-Out
We remove standing water and excess moisture using professional-grade extraction equipment, ensuring thorough removal to prevent further damage and mold growth. -
Step 4: Structural Drying Planning
Based on moisture mapping results, we design a drying plan employing air movers and dehumidifiers to restore normal moisture levels efficiently while monitoring progress continuously. -
Step 5: Containment and HEPA Air Filtration
When needed, we set up containment barriers and use HEPA filtration to control airborne contaminants, especially in cases involving mold, fire smoke, or biohazard concerns. -
Step 6: Cleaning, Sanitizing, and Odor Control
Our team performs deep cleaning and sanitizing of affected areas and contents, applying deodorization techniques to eliminate odors caused by water, smoke, or contaminants. -
Step 7: Contents Handling and Repair Planning
We carefully pack out salvageable contents to protect them during restoration, then collaborate with you to plan necessary repairs or reconstruction after drying is complete. Specialized fire, smoke, or biohazard cleanup is managed on a case-by-case basis.

What should I do first if my home in Greenwood Lake has water damage?
First, ensure safety by turning off electricity and avoiding contact with the water if it’s contaminated. Next, contact our team for a thorough inspection and immediate water extraction to prevent further damage.
How do you detect the source of leaks in my Greenwood Lake property?
We utilize advanced leak detection techniques, including thermal imaging and moisture meters, to pinpoint the source of leaks and moisture. This ensures that we address the root cause effectively, preventing future issues.
Can you explain your water extraction and drying plan for my commercial space?
Certainly! Our process begins with water extraction using powerful pumps, followed by a tailored drying plan that includes air movers and dehumidifiers to restore optimal humidity levels in your commercial space.
When is HEPA filtration necessary during the restoration process?
HEPA filtration is used when there is a risk of airborne contaminants, especially after flooding or sewage backups. We implement containment measures and HEPA filtration to ensure a safe and sanitized environment.
